The addition of chemical aids like oxalic or citric acid significantly enhances the quality of refined beeswax by targeting specific chemical impurities that degrade the product. These acids primarily function to inhibit emulsification by chelating calcium ions and act as brightening agents to restore the wax's natural vibrancy after heat or metal exposure.

The Mechanics of Chemical Refining
Preventing Emulsification
The primary structural benefit of adding oxalic or citric acid is the inhibition of emulsification.
In raw beeswax, calcium ions can cause water and wax to bind together in an undesirable emulsion.
These acidic aids perform a process called chelation, where they bind tightly to the calcium ions. By locking away the calcium, the acids prevent the wax from holding onto water, ensuring a cleaner separation of the final product.
Restoring Visual Brilliance
Beyond structural stability, these acids act as potent brightening agents.
Beeswax often loses its luster and becomes dull due to the high heat required during processing or accidental contamination from metal equipment.
Oxalic and citric acid chemically counteract this degradation. They effectively reverse the dulling effects of heat and metal contact, restoring the wax's characteristic bright yellow appearance.
Understanding the Scope of Treatment
Specificity of the Cure
It is important to understand that these chemical aids are targeted solutions.
They are specifically effective at addressing calcium-induced emulsification and discoloration caused by heat or metal.
If your beeswax quality issues stem from other contaminants (such as biological debris or non-metallic stains), these acids may not provide the same level of restoration.
